How to Transfer Your Prescription from Kroger Pharmacy in West Virginia
Find a pharmacy in West Virginia
Use Script Unlock to compare cash prices at pharmacies near you in West Virginia. Independent pharmacies often beat Kroger Pharmacy by 28% or more.
Contact the new pharmacy
Call or visit your chosen West Virginia pharmacy. Provide your Kroger Pharmacy prescription number, medication name, dosage, and prescriber information.
New pharmacy handles the transfer
The receiving pharmacy contacts Kroger Pharmacy directly. You do NOT need to call Kroger Pharmacy first. Federal law requires them to release your prescription.
Confirm and pick up
Transfer completes in 24–48 hours. You'll be notified when your prescription is ready to fill at the new West Virginia pharmacy.

West Virginia Prescription Assistance Programs
WV Senior Rx (West Virginia Pharmaceutical Assistance Program)
Assists eligible West Virginia seniors and adults with disabilities with prescription drug cost-sharing under Medicare Part D.
Eligibility: West Virginia residents aged 65+ or with qualifying disabilities enrolled in Medicare Part D, with income up to 200% FPL. Contact the WV Bureau of Senior Services at 1-304-558-3317.
West Virginia Medicaid Rx
Prescription drug coverage for West Virginia Medicaid beneficiaries.
Eligibility: Low-income West Virginia adults up to 138% FPL (Medicaid expansion), children, pregnant women, and people with disabilities.
